The invention provides a manufacture method of a particle potash fertilizer. A potash fertilizer qualified finished product with a particle size of 2-5.6mm is prepared by tabletting, drying, fragmentation, granulation and screening, with powdered potash fertilizer produced by a water-salt method as the raw material. The raw material powdered potash fertilizer has a water content less than 4.0%. A pressure roller gap of a tablet machine needs to be adjusted to control a tabletting thickness during tabletting and granulation; a depth of a roller skin pattern groove of a pressure roller is 5-8mm; a long shaft is 45-50mm; a short shaft is 35-45mm; and a pressure of a pressure roller wire is no less than 5KN/cm. A turn-over type of dryer is employed for drying with a temperature controlled lower than 220 DEG C and a water content lower than 1.5%. A roller gap of a crusher is adjusted to 3-8mm during fragmentation. After granulation, particles need to be graded; particles with a particle size less than 2mm are recovered to the tabletting step for further treatment, and particles with a particle size larger than 5.6mm are recovered to the fragmentation step for further treatment until having a qualified particle size. During screening, a first screen has a mesh count of 3-5 mesh, and a second screen has a mesh count of 17-19 mesh. Fragmented particles are granulated by a granulator to have smooth edges, so as to reduce powder generated during transportation.
